Dnipro-1 vs Panathinaikos match preview

Dnipro-1 will once again proudly fly the Ukrainian flag in Europe, so will they keep their Champions League dreams alive with victory in this tie?

Last season, the phoenix club made their debut in UEFA competition, getting through the Europa Conference League group stages before exiting in the first knockout round.

Domestically, Oleksandr Kucher’s team finished second in the Ukrainian Premier League, just five points behind Shakhtar Donetsk, meaning Dnipro now get their first crack at the Champions League.

So, at their adopted home in Košice (Slovakia), can they establish a first leg lead?

As for Panathinaikos, this’ll be their first Champions League match since 2015, having previously reached the group stages on ten occasions, most-recently achieving this way back in 2010.

12 months ago, the Greens ended their five-year exile from European competition, but didn’t get very far, losing a Europa Conference League qualifier to Slavia Praha.

This clash at Košická futbalová aréna could go either-way.

The winners of this tie will take on Olympique de Marseille in the UEFA Champions League third qualifying round.

The losers drop into the UEFA Europa League third qualifying round, where they’ll face Slavia Prague.
